National Master Specification (NMS)

For all questions relating to the content and usage of NMS products, please contact Innovative Technologies at 613-841-0050


The National Master Specification (NMS) is a comprehensive text base, containing descriptions of every procedure, product or method likely to be encountered. This collection of specifications can be used in developing a project specification by editing contents to suit the requirements of a project.

The NMS has been developed by Public Services and Procurement Canada within the National Master Specification Secretariat (NMSS). The NMSS consults the design and construction industry on technical improvements to the text and specifications. The NMSS co-ordinates a continuous review of all of the sections within this text base. The NMS has been available to the Canadian construction industry for over 25 years and it is the NMSS that ensures the product is available in both English and French. The NMSS is in the process of "greening" all of the sections to ensure that they include environmentally responsible material and work practices.

MasterFormat™

MasterFormat™ is a system of numbers and titles for organizing construction information into a standard order or sequence. MasterFormat™ is produced jointly by the Construction Specifications Institute (CSI) and Construction Specifications Canada (CSC). Recently MasterFormat™ expanded from 16 Divisions to more than 40 Divisions. Within each division are sections. Now each section has a 6 digit number (instead of the 5 digit number from the previous version of MasterFormat™ ).

Innovative Technology Inc. (ITI) and the RAIC

Innovative Technology Inc. (ITI) is an information technology company that formats and distributes the text data provided under agreement from the National Master Specification Secretariat. In addition, ITI creates software used to edit and format the specification text base to create professional project specifications.
